U.S. critical infrastructure systems experienced a 20 percent increase in attempted cybersecurity breaches in fiscal year 2015, according to an
end-of-the-year report from the Department of Homeland Security’s Industrial Control Systems Cybersecurity Emergency Response Team, a group tasked with reducing the risk of cyber attack against U.S. critical infrastructure.According to the report, the ICS-CERT responded to 295 cybersecurity incidents involving critical infrastructure, compared to fiscal 2014’s 245.
